Legend of The Sand Dollar

There's a pretty little legend

That I would like to tell

Of the birth and death of Jesus

Found in this lowly shell.

If you examine closely,

You'll see that you find there

Four nail holes and a fifth one

Made by a roman's spear.

On one side the Easter lily,

It's center is the star

That appeared unto the shepherds

And led them from afar.

The Christmas poinsettia

Etched on the other side

Reminds us of His birthday

Our Happy Christmastide.

   

Now break the center open

And here you will release

The five white doves awaiting

To spread Good Will and Peace.

This simple little symbol,

Christ left for you and me

To help us spread His Gospel

Through all eternity

(
Author unknown)
